Avoid Burnout: Prioritizing and Organizing Multiple Projects
Juggling several projects can easily lead to stress, but careful organization is essential. Begin by creating all your present responsibilities. Then, evaluate the importance and impact of each one. Use a method like the Eisenhower Matrix (urgent/important) to categorize your work.
- Concentrate your attention on the highest concern items first.
- Break down complex projects into achievable steps.
- Designate dedicated time blocks for each project and stick to them.
- Don't feel unwilling to delegate tasks when possible.
